install.php redirects to itself
-
I am carrying out a fresh install of wordpress, on my own computer (no webhost). I have installed PHP5, MySQL Server 5.0 and using IIS 5.0
I get this error when I run Install.php
The file ‘wp-config.php’ already exists. If you need to reset any of the configuration items in this file, please delete it first. You may try installing now.“You may try installing now” is a hyperlink to install.php, and the same error message re-appears on clicking the link
I have tried to remove and recreate the wp-wpconfig (first manually then by the automated process), I have recreated the database and verified that the user specified can login and has full grants to the specified database.
